The factors that work for Prince Sports is that the company has been very technologically innovative. Prince Sports is known for inventing that first “oversize” and “long body” racquets, the first “synthetic gut” tennis string and the first “Natural Foot Shape” tennis shoe (Kerin & Hartley, 2017, p. 260). Prince Sports has gained a great reputation from their long line of innovation. Prince Sport has have a strong success in the social force by utilizing all kinds of social media to reach their customers. The company has engaged with customers domestically on Facebook and Twitter and has even connected internationally through Bebo, Hi5, and Orkut.…
The Canadian Athletic Therapists Association (CATA) has requested a proposal for assistance to influence healthcare insurance coverage. Specifically, CATA wants Athletic Therapy services included in the Federal public sector healthcare plan. CATA wishes to focus on Federal Government healthcare plans as the primary target, although there is potential with Provincial Governments, regional health authorities, universities and colleges. 1.0 The Context 1.1 The Federal Environment Inclusion of Athletic Therapy services in the Federal Public Service Health Care Plan (PSHCP) is part of the current contact negotiations between the Federal Government, led by the Treasury Board of Canada, and the federal unions, whose strongest voice is the…
The author, Brandon Steiner, CEO and founder of Steiner Sports in New Rochelle, New York, a leader in sports marketing and collectibles, takes lessons on leadership, strategy, planning, and success learned from working with some of the greatest athletes, coaches, and managers in sports, and applies them to the business world. He condenses their personal stories and experiences, drawing upon them to see how they can be applied to achieve success at work, in business, and in life in general. His roster includes more than 500 professional athlete superstars from virtually every major sport, including baseball, soccer, basketball, football, hockey, golf, and tennis. Steiner has signed sports greats like Mark Messier, Derek Jeter, Jeremy Shockey, Chad Pennington, Sandy Koufax, Mia Hamm, Walter Payton, Muhammad Ali, and Mark McGwire. Steiner also shares his own principles, and the business philosophies that helped him build his company from a $4,000 initial investment to a $35 million enterprise.…
The NCAA has created a comprehensive list of 11 different components of emergency planning and care that are to be followed by medical personnel, administration, etc. Athletic trainers play a major role in developing an Emergency Action Plan (EAP) and making sure that safety is always a priority for those involved in, or spectating at, any sporting event. The first component requires that someone who is qualified to give emergency care is present and understands that they are responsible. The athletic trainer can be designated as this person, as they are required to have the proper emergency training to be licensed.…

The National Collegiate Athletic Association, or NCAA, regulates various conferences and athletes within their affiliated leagues. The NCAA considers itself as a non-profit organization, yet the company runs very similar to a business. The NCAA has reportedly generated “over $11 billion in annual revenues” (Benedykciuk 2). Two of the most marketable sports, football and basketball, generate the most revenue based on viewership and advertisements. The athletes whom share a large part in generating the money collected by the NCAA don’t make a dime for their hard work.…
